- [section:for_each_point for_each_point]
- '''<indexterm><primary>for_each_point</primary></indexterm>'''
- Applies function [*f] to each point.
- [heading Description]
- Applies a function [*f] (functor, having operator() defined) to each point making up the geometry
- [heading Synopsis]
- ``template<typename Geometry, typename Functor>
- Functor for_each_point(Geometry & geometry, Functor f)``
- [heading Parameters]
- [table
- [[Type] [Concept] [Name] [Description] ]
- [[Geometry &] [Any type fulfilling a Geometry Concept ] [geometry] [A model of the specified concept ]]
- [[Functor] [Function or class with operator()] [f] [Unary function, taking a point as argument ]]
- ]
- [heading Header]
- Either
- `#include <boost/geometry.hpp>`
- Or
- `#include <boost/geometry/algorithms/for_each.hpp>`

- [section:for_each_segment for_each_segment]
- '''<indexterm><primary>for_each_segment</primary></indexterm>'''
- Applies function [*f] to each segment.
- [heading Description]
- Applies a function [*f] (functor, having operator() defined) to each segment making up the geometry
- [heading Synopsis]
- ``template<typename Geometry, typename Functor>
- Functor for_each_segment(Geometry & geometry, Functor f)``
- [heading Parameters]
- [table
- [[Type] [Concept] [Name] [Description] ]
- [[Geometry &] [Any type fulfilling a Geometry Concept ] [geometry] [A model of the specified concept ]]
- [[Functor] [Function or class with operator()] [f] [Unary function, taking a segment as argument ]]
- ]
- [heading Header]
- Either
- `#include <boost/geometry.hpp>`
- Or
- `#include <boost/geometry/algorithms/for_each.hpp>`
